The All-New Installment Agreement Form: 9465-FS

IRS has added to its plethora of forms, but admittedly, this is a good addition. The new 9465-FS allows creation of an installment agreement for many taxpayers with minimal IRS contact. Taxpayers with a liability greater than $25,000 and not … Continue reading

IRS Does Not Email You

A recent email scam involves a bogus email purported to be sent by the IRS Office of Professional Responsibility. If you receive an email of this type, do not open it and report it to OPR as it is a phishing … Continue reading
